Web28 feb. 2024 · First things first, make sure you are folding all of your knit items, as this will help prevent hanger bump. This includes t-shirts, sweaters, and even some blouses. Also, if you have a dresser or any other drawers placed in your closet, be sure to stack your clothes vertically rather than horizontally.
